You may not be able to identify a low
tire by simply looking at it. Always
use a good quality tire pressure
gauge to measure the tires inflation

The ABS works by comparing the
speed of the wheels. Tire size can
affect wheel speed. When replacing
tires, all 4 tires must use the same
size originally supplied with the vehi-
